Last-Mile Delivery Management Software Pricing FAQ
01 What is last-mile delivery software?
Last-mile delivery software manages the final leg of delivery from depot to customer. It optimizes routes, dispatches drivers, provides real-time tracking and customer notifications, and captures proof of delivery. It helps delivery businesses cut fuel and labor costs, hit time windows, and give customers an accurate ETA.
02 How much does last-mile delivery software cost?
Pricing is commonly per driver/vehicle per month, per route, or per delivery/task, with tiers by volume and features. Route-optimization tools for small fleets are affordable monthly subscriptions; enterprise delivery-orchestration platforms use custom pricing. Costs scale with driver count and delivery volume.
03 What's the best last-mile tool for a small delivery business?
Small businesses often choose Circuit, Routific, or OptimoRoute for affordable route optimization, while operations needing dispatch, tracking, and POD lean toward Onfleet. Larger enterprises with complex orchestration use Bringg. The right fit depends on fleet size, whether you need live dispatch, and customer-notification features.
04 What hidden costs come with delivery software?
Watch for per-driver or per-delivery pricing that grows with volume, add-ons for SMS customer notifications, fees for advanced route optimization, and integration with order/e-commerce systems. Onboarding drivers and setup can also add cost beyond the subscription.
